LG C4 65" – Stunning Picture, Great Sound, but Web
I recently purchased the LG C4 65-inch OLED, and I have to say, the image quality is second to none. The size is perfect, and the thinness of the panel makes it look sleek and premium. Everything about the design and display is top-notch. I was lucky to get it with a free soundbar offer, which was a great bonus. While the soundbar itself delivers fantastic audio, I ended up placing it behind the TV on a shelf because the provided bracket makes it stick out a bit too much for my liking. Now, onto the downsides—my only real complaint is WebOS. It’s not the most intuitive to work with, and navigation can be a bit frustrating at times. Also, Alexa and LG’s voice activation have very limited functionality, and more often than not, they simply don’t work as expected. That being said, I’m really happy with the purchase, and I’m hoping for a headache-free experience for the next 4–5 years. LG has done an amazing job with the panel and sound, and despite the minor software issues, it's a fantastic TV overall! Would I recommend it? Absolutely—just be prepared for a bit of a learning curve with WebOS.

Nice, but expensive, TV
As with any new TV it took a while and some care whilst working out the securing of the base and cable routing to the TV with a picture only instruction sheet, I’m sure there is a video online somewhere but it didn’t occur to me to view it. Similarly, once plugged in, working through all the setup steps, inputting email address etc. took a while but the remote control operated cursor made this a bit easier. Looking back it was pretty intuitive and everything worked from the go. Anything I’d missed in setup such as Alexa setup and features such as AI picture pro and it’s sound equivalent became apparent through subsequent screen prompts or through just browsing through the settings menu. Although not an LG issue I’m slightly disappointed in the shortage of UHD content available on channels. . Even The Euro 2024 football championships are only available in HDR on BBC i player, , Glastonbury and Tour de France 2024 similarly. It even appears that the Paris Olympics, although will be broadcast in 4K , is in a watered down version. Otherwise I’m left with the majority of my viewing being in normal but good quality resolution, albeit on a sophisticated and expensive TV

Superb picture but marred by indifferent software.
This OLED TV has a superb display and lots of options for accessing streaming services, but getting to grips with the software and settings is not easy - no manuals are provided and the two available from the LG web site give no information about day-to-day operation of the TV. An "LG WebOS" guide would be useful! Another issue is that the software is perpetually asking for the user to agree to the terms & conditions for using voice commands and other features; there's no visible way of turning these nags off, and personally I refuse to grant permission for unknown advertisers to record and use any voice input in my living room in any way they choose. I advise any users of LG TVs to read the terms and conditions for all these agreements in detail (it may take some time but is quite an eye-opener) rather than click the button that simply accepts them all. Another nag that interferes with normal viewing is the pop-up that asks whether I wish to switch on a HDMI device which it thinks has come on-line, even if LG's SimpLink CEC connection system is disabled. As 2 of my 4 HDMI devices appear to have a live connection to HDMI even when they are turned off (but not unplugged) the nag appears quite often and I've yet to find a way of stopping it without pulling out plugs. In summary, LG needs to seek advice from real users, not teenage geeks, and make their software more user-friendly. It's a shame that what could be a brilliant TV is marred by what I consider to be over-complex operating software.
